Results of § 399.14(b)(2) Compliance |
--- |
LSE did not meet minimum quantity. LSE thus can not use 10 GWH of ST existing generation for RPS compliance. LSE can not carry forward minimum quantity deficit. |
LSE meets minimum quantity and banks 20 GWh. All contracts signed in 2008 may be used for RPS compliance. |
LSE meets minimum quantity using banked quantities. All contracts signed in 2009 may be used for RPS compliance. |
LSE meets minimum quantity. All contracts signed in 2010 may be used for RPS compliance LSE also meets 20% of sales with deliveries; thus, LSE's obligation under § 399.14(b)(2) is terminated beginning 2011. |
